dc.description.abstractScope of the Project: Design and Develop a plan to launch Awards – Strategy, Budget, Sponsorship categories, Partnership, Outreach, etc. Brief Description: ATF Awards are the first exclusive awards in the Assistive Tech sector globally being conducted by AssisTech Foundation. This will be a step towards recognizing those contributors who do their bit in the assistive technology space and create a meaningful impact in the lives of those who need it the most. Project Deliverables: Create the complete structure and planning for the ATF Awards, including planning for the awards' execution.
